[2] Founded in 2012 by Michael Martin and Nicholas Horelik, RapidSOS partners with IoT companies to improve caller data accuracy in 9-1-1 centers.

RapidSOS has working relations with companies like Apple,[4] Axon,[5] Uber,[6] Google,[7] Cove, Simplisafe,[8] Sirius XM[9] and MedicAlert to facilitate emergency response.

[10][11] Martin had a personal experience with 9-1-1 connection difficulties when his father fell off of the roof of his home in Rockport, Indiana, breaking his wrist and shattering his hip.

[citation needed] From 2016 to 2017, RapidSOS began testing its platform with location data, working with Emergency Communication Centers (ECCs) across the country.

[citation needed] In March 2023, American online and mobile prepared food ordering and delivery platform Grubhub announced a partnership with RapidSOS.
